Transaction f75fa33ae867a0985e7a633ae261495b6a8a4acea407d3cac45bafee770d0766
1 Input
1 Output
-
f75fa33ae867a0985e7a633ae261495b6a8a4acea407d3cac45bafee770d0766:0
- value
- 49994743
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d886f1fb0d3c20540cb5e8fa464ba643203977a OP_EQUAL
- address
- 3D8mq8QKB1eJgwMh79C9AgZgr3SEr72zTG